D.U.I. AWARENESS CAMPAIGN
OBJECTIVES:

(+) To graphically visualize quantitative data
(+) Presenting data in a visually enticing and easily readable way
(+) Consider composition and overall visual environment
(+) Engage the audience and include facts/figures

CONTENT:

Data graphics visually display measured quantities by means of the combined use of points, lines, a coordinate system, numbers, symbols, words, shading, and color. Modern data graphics can do much more than simply substitute for small statistical tables. At their best, graphics are instruments for reasoning about quantitative information. Often the most effective way to describe, explore, and summarize a set of numbers–even a very large set–is to look at pictures of those numbers. Furthermore, of all methods for analyzing and communicating statistical information, well-designed data graphics are usually the simplest and at the same time the most powerful.

AIGA BUMPER AD

OBJECTIVES: 

(+) Extend a non-profit’s identity system using motion
(+) Stay true to the organization’s purpose and logo aesthetic
(+) Work behind concepts of contrast, change, and composition

CONTENT:

AIGA Houston is a chapter of AIGA, the professional association for design. They’re a non-profit organization that represents and supports the design community. AIGA’s mission is to advance design as a professional craft, strategic advantage, and vital cultural force.
